The City's blue-chip share index, FTSE 100, surged by 0.3% to reach 8197 points, near its all-time high, driven by Glencore's potential bid for Anglo American, triggering a potential bidding war in the mining sector.
US jobs report for April is crucial for the Federal Reserve with mixed indicators suggesting moderating nonfarm payrolls growth to +240k and stable unemployment at 3.8%. Despite recent strong job reports, other signals point to labor market weaknesses.
